Chapter 19. SNMP INTERFACE
19.1 SNMP Interface
The Simple Network Management Protocol (SNMP) is an application-layer protocol
designed to facilitate the exchange of management information between network devices.
The CDM-570/570L SNMP agent supports both SNMPv1 and v2c.
IMPORTANT
For proper SNMP operation, the CDM-570/570L MIB files must be used with the
associated version of the CDM-570/570L base modem M&C and the IP module SW.
Please refer to the CDM-570/570L SW Release Notes for information on the required
FW/SW compatibility.
19.2 CDM-570/570L Management Information Base (MIB) Files
MIB files are used for SNMP remote management and consist of Object Identifiers
(OIDs). Each OID is a node that provides remote management of a particular function. A
MIB file is a tree of nodes that is unique to a particular device. There are six MIB files
associated with the CDM-570/570L:
MIB File/Name Description
fw10874-2-.mib
ComtechEFData
MIB file
ComtechEFData MIB file gives the root tree for ALL Comtech EF Data
products and consists of only the following OID:
Name: comtechEFData
Type: MODULE-IDENTITY
OID: 1.3.6.1.4.1.6247
Full path: iso(1).org(3).dod(6).internet(1).private
(4).enterprises(1).comtechEFData(6247)
Module: ComtechEFData
fw10874-3B.mib
IP ModuleMIB
file
IP Module MIB file consists of all of the OIDs for management of the IP
functions.
